Abstract
Doxorubicin chemotherapy agents cause serious side effects in normal cells, especially in the liver and heart caused by free radicals. RAS is an important component of the signal transduction pathway that controls cell proliferation, differentiation and survival. The pasak bumi root (Eurycoma longifolia, Jack) has been reported to have acted as an antioxidant and hepatoprotector. This study aims to determine the effect of giving ethanol extract of pasak bumi root on HRAS expression in healthy mice given doxorubicin. This research was conducted by dividing the test animals into 7 groups, namely doxorubicin control group 4.67 mg / kgBB, group II control ethanol extract of pasak bumi roots 200 mg / kgBB, group III, IV and V were the treatment groups given doxorubicin 4.67 mg / kgBW with ethanol extract of the pasak bumi root, each 50 mg / kgBB; 100 mg / kgBB; 200 mg / kgBW, group VI solvent control and group VII healthy control. The study was continued by painting using an immunohistochemical method to see the expression of HRAS in each experimental group. Data analysis was performed by calculating per cent expressions, then proceed with statistical tests using SPSS. The results of statistical tests showed that there were significant differences between the doxorubicin control group (18.56 � 1.85) and the treatment of group 5 (10.43 � 1.71) and there were no significant differences between the doxorubicin control group (18.56 � 1, 85) with group 3 treatment (17.80 � 4.23) and group 4 treatment (16.70 � 1.97). From the results of the study concluded that the ethanol extract of pasak bumi roots at a dose of 200 mg / KgBB can reduce the expression of HRAS in the administration of doxorubicin
